1*4882a593SmuzhiyunFrom e481c2f990ffa71f205d4b9daf0823e71269a7f3 Mon Sep 17 00:00:00 2001 2*4882a593SmuzhiyunFrom: Erico Nunes <nunes.erico@gmail.com> 3*4882a593SmuzhiyunDate: Fri, 12 Aug 2016 23:11:56 +0200 4*4882a593SmuzhiyunSubject: [PATCH] fwts: do not use -Werror 5*4882a593SmuzhiyunMIME-Version: 1.0 6*4882a593SmuzhiyunContent-Type: text/plain; charset=UTF-8 7*4882a593SmuzhiyunContent-Transfer-Encoding: 8bit 8*4882a593Smuzhiyun 9*4882a593SmuzhiyunWarnings come and go with various compiler versions, so using -Werror is 10*4882a593Smuzhiyunprone to cause build failures with various compiler versions, especially 11*4882a593Smuzhiyunnewer versions that introduce new warnings. 12*4882a593Smuzhiyun 13*4882a593SmuzhiyunRemove use of -Werror. 14*4882a593Smuzhiyun 15*4882a593SmuzhiyunSigned-off-by: Erico Nunes <nunes.erico@gmail.com> 16*4882a593Smuzhiyun[Fabrice: updated for 20.08.00] 17*4882a593SmuzhiyunSigned-off-by: Fabrice Fontaine <fontaine.fabrice@gmail.com> 18*4882a593Smuzhiyun[Vincent: rebased onto V21.05.00] 19*4882a593SmuzhiyunSigned-off-by: Vincent Stehlé <vincent.stehle@laposte.net> 20*4882a593Smuzhiyun--- 21*4882a593Smuzhiyun configure.ac | 2 +- 22*4882a593Smuzhiyun src/Makefile.am | 2 +- 23*4882a593Smuzhiyun src/lib/src/Makefile.am | 2 +- 24*4882a593Smuzhiyun src/utilities/Makefile.am | 2 +- 25*4882a593Smuzhiyun 4 files changed, 4 insertions(+), 4 deletions(-) 26*4882a593Smuzhiyun 27*4882a593Smuzhiyundiff --git a/configure.ac b/configure.ac 28*4882a593Smuzhiyunindex f40c3678..0ff5025b 100644 29*4882a593Smuzhiyun--- a/configure.ac 30*4882a593Smuzhiyun+++ b/configure.ac 31*4882a593Smuzhiyun@@ -1,5 +1,5 @@ 32*4882a593Smuzhiyun AC_INIT([fwts],[0.1],[fwts-devel@lists.ubuntu.com]) 33*4882a593Smuzhiyun- AM_INIT_AUTOMAKE([-Wall -Werror foreign subdir-objects]) 34*4882a593Smuzhiyun+ AM_INIT_AUTOMAKE([-Wall foreign subdir-objects]) 35*4882a593Smuzhiyun m4_ifdef([AM_PROG_AR], [AM_PROG_AR]) 36*4882a593Smuzhiyun AC_CANONICAL_HOST 37*4882a593Smuzhiyun AC_CONFIG_MACRO_DIR([m4]) 38*4882a593Smuzhiyundiff --git a/src/Makefile.am b/src/Makefile.am 39*4882a593Smuzhiyunindex cdabb386..7c2e5730 100644 40*4882a593Smuzhiyun--- a/src/Makefile.am 41*4882a593Smuzhiyun+++ b/src/Makefile.am 42*4882a593Smuzhiyun@@ -12,7 +12,7 @@ AM_CPPFLAGS = \ 43*4882a593Smuzhiyun -I$(top_srcdir)/src/acpica/source/compiler \ 44*4882a593Smuzhiyun -I$(top_srcdir)/efi_runtime \ 45*4882a593Smuzhiyun -pthread `pkg-config --cflags glib-2.0 gio-2.0` \ 46*4882a593Smuzhiyun- -Wall -Werror -Wextra \ 47*4882a593Smuzhiyun+ -Wall -Wextra \ 48*4882a593Smuzhiyun -Wno-address-of-packed-member \ 49*4882a593Smuzhiyun -Wfloat-equal -Wmissing-declarations \ 50*4882a593Smuzhiyun -Wno-long-long -Wredundant-decls -Wshadow \ 51*4882a593Smuzhiyundiff --git a/src/lib/src/Makefile.am b/src/lib/src/Makefile.am 52*4882a593Smuzhiyunindex 55c52b41..50efa97a 100644 53*4882a593Smuzhiyun--- a/src/lib/src/Makefile.am 54*4882a593Smuzhiyun+++ b/src/lib/src/Makefile.am 55*4882a593Smuzhiyun@@ -25,7 +25,7 @@ AM_CPPFLAGS = \ 56*4882a593Smuzhiyun `pkg-config --silence-errors --cflags json-c` \ 57*4882a593Smuzhiyun `pkg-config --cflags glib-2.0 gio-2.0` \ 58*4882a593Smuzhiyun -DDATAROOTDIR=\"$(datarootdir)\" \ 59*4882a593Smuzhiyun- -Wall -Werror -Wextra \ 60*4882a593Smuzhiyun+ -Wall -Wextra \ 61*4882a593Smuzhiyun -Wno-address-of-packed-member 62*4882a593Smuzhiyun 63*4882a593Smuzhiyun pkglib_LTLIBRARIES = libfwts.la 64*4882a593Smuzhiyundiff --git a/src/utilities/Makefile.am b/src/utilities/Makefile.am 65*4882a593Smuzhiyunindex 1fc0fc02..53614e33 100644 66*4882a593Smuzhiyun--- a/src/utilities/Makefile.am 67*4882a593Smuzhiyun+++ b/src/utilities/Makefile.am 68*4882a593Smuzhiyun@@ -16,7 +16,7 @@ 69*4882a593Smuzhiyun # Foundation,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A. 70*4882a593Smuzhiyun # 71*4882a593Smuzhiyun 72*4882a593Smuzhiyun-AM_CPPFLAGS = -Wall -Werror -Wextra -DDATAROOTDIR=\"$(datarootdir)\" \ 73*4882a593Smuzhiyun+AM_CPPFLAGS = -Wall -Wextra -DDATAROOTDIR=\"$(datarootdir)\" \ 74*4882a593Smuzhiyun -I$(srcdir)/../lib/include 75*4882a593Smuzhiyun 76*4882a593Smuzhiyun bin_PROGRAMS = kernelscan 77*4882a593Smuzhiyun-- 78*4882a593Smuzhiyun2.30.2 79*4882a593Smuzhiyun 80